In their own words
FlashMeeting is an application based on the Adobe Flash "plug in" and Flash Media Server. Running in a standard web browser window, it allows a dispersed group of people to meet from anywhere in the world with an internet connection. Typically a meeting is pre-booked by a registered user and a url, containing a unique password for the meeting, is returned by the FlashMeeting server. The "booker" passes this on to the people they wish to participate, who simply click on the link to enter into the meeting at the arranged time.
